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the Coding Course Catalog
- Status: Free Trial
California Institute of the Arts
Skills you'll gain: Wireframing, Mockups, Responsive Web Design, Web Design, User Interface (UI) Design, User Experience Design, Prototyping, Web Language, Graphic and Visual Design, HTML and CSS, Typography, Peer Review
- Status: Free Trial
Skills you'll gain: Programming Principles, Computer Programming, Python Programming, Scripting, Computational Logic, Scripting Languages, Computer Science
Coursera Project Network
Skills you'll gain: Applied Machine Learning, Jupyter, Machine Learning Algorithms, Machine Learning, Predictive Modeling, Data Science, Python Programming, Predictive Analytics
- Status: Free Trial
DeepLearning.AI
Skills you'll gain: Database Design, Software Design Patterns, Database Systems, Software Architecture, System Design and Implementation, API Design, Large Language Modeling, Software Development, Artificial Intelligence, Generative AI, Secure Coding, Application Programming Interface (API), Performance Tuning
- Status: Free Trial
Skills you'll gain: Generative AI, Microsoft Copilot, Prompt Engineering, Test Case, Microsoft Visual Studio, Version Control, Code Review, Data Ethics, GitHub, Continuous Integration, Software Development Tools, Program Development, Software Documentation, Computer Programming Tools, Integrated Development Environments, Maintainability, Process Driven Development, Artificial Intelligence, Development Environment, Technical Documentation
- Status: Free Trial
Dartmouth College
Skills you'll gain: C (Programming Language), Computer Architecture, Embedded Software, Computer Engineering, Computer Programming, Program Development, Data Structures, Linux, Debugging
- Status: Free Trial
Skills you'll gain: Interviewing Skills, Engineering Software, Professional Development, Application Development, LinkedIn, Relationship Building, Software Development, Software Engineering, Technical Design, Software Testing, Professionalism, DevOps, Problem Solving, Verbal Communication Skills, Communication, Git (Version Control System)
- Status: Free Trial
Skills you'll gain: Software Development Life Cycle, Computing Platforms, Cloud Applications, Database Management, Cloud Computing, Relational Databases, Data Access, Information Technology, Database Application, Software Installation, Browser Compatibility, SQL, Computer Programming, System Configuration, Software Versioning, Javascript
Coursera Project Network
Skills you'll gain: Kotlin, Maintainability, Software Development, Debugging
- Status: Free Trial
University of Illinois Urbana-Champaign
Skills you'll gain: Tableau Software, Data Visualization Software, Excel Macros, Analytics, Accounting and Finance Software, Specialized Accounting, Analytical Skills, Pivot Tables And Charts, Accounting Systems, Business Analytics, Microsoft Excel, Data Collection, Data-Driven Decision-Making, Data Analysis, Regression Analysis
- Status: Free
Coursera Project Network
Skills you'll gain: Event-Driven Programming, Debugging, Game Design, Animation and Game Design, Program Development, Algorithms, Computer Programming, Application Development, Programming Principles
- Status: Free
Coursera Project Network
Skills you'll gain: Responsive Web Design, Content Management, Web Design and Development, Web Content
Coding learners also search
In summary, here are 10 of our most popular coding courses
- Web Design: Wireframes to Prototypes:Â California Institute of the Arts
- Python Basics: Selection and Iteration:Â Codio
- Data Science Challenge:Â Coursera Project Network
- AI-Powered Software and System Design:Â DeepLearning.AI
- Generative AI for Software Developers:Â Microsoft
- C Programming: Modular Programming and Memory Management - 3:Â Dartmouth College
- Software Developer Career Guide and Interview Preparation:Â IBM
- Introduction to Software, Programming, and Databases :Â IBM
- Mastering Streamlined Syntax: Efficient Kotlin Coding:Â Coursera Project Network
- Introduction to Accounting Data Analytics and Visualization:Â University of Illinois Urbana-Champaign